Subject: Validator cut-over done

Hi all — the Gatewren cut-over to the new plugin loader finished last night with zero dropped validations. Old registry is read-only now and goes away in two weeks, so migrate any stragglers. Rollback path is documented in the wiki if anything surfaces. For future reference, the loader now runs with the configuration below.

config for fajep-bawig:
[wenox]
host = wenox.lumicforge.internal
user = wenox_svc
database = wenox_prod

Quarterly Planning Note — Wrenfield Digital

For the finance team: the Meridian tier launches in Q3. Please model revenue at three uptake scenarios (5%, 9%, 14% of the existing Atlas base), including migration discounts through the first sixty days. Billing system changes carry a one-time cost already budgeted. Forecast revisions are due before the planning session, where we will discuss the item below.

board note of yahog-haduf: Only 5 of the 120 pilot accounts renewed Quenwyn, so a churn review is set for October 1.

Hi, and welcome to the Fenwick build-farm rotation. One recurring issue you'll see is clock skew between build agents: when an agent drifts more than two seconds from the coordinator, artifact timestamps go out of order and incremental builds silently rebuild everything. The usual fix is restarting the time-sync daemon on the affected agent, then re-queuing the build. Before making changes, check the skew dashboard and the step-by-step recovery guide on this internal page.

runbook for tagug-hafog: https://jira.lumiclabs.internal/projects/pages/pages/9773c0d8

Subject: DR drill — string extraction script

Hi Tomas, as part of next week's disaster-recovery drill for Lingopress, we'll rebuild the translation-string extraction tooling from the cold backup. Please review the restore steps before Thursday: the script, its glossary cache, and the CI hook all come from one encrypted snapshot. Restoration can't proceed until the snapshot is unlocked, so I'm including the recovery passphrase immediately below for the drill.

vault phrase of yadug-haweg = holath-ulaath